Description
2019 Buick Envision 2.5L ECM / ECU – VIN Programmed | Updated
This Engine Control Module (ECM / ECU) is a genuine OEM replacement for all 2019 Buick Envision 2.5L models.
Each unit is VIN-programmed, updated, and fully tested for a true plug-and-play installation with no dealer visit required.
Built to OEM standards for reliability, calibration accuracy, and long-term performance.
Strict Testing & Quality Assurance
Every ECU is inspected, refreshed, and verified through advanced diagnostic tools. Testing includes:
Complete communication & CAN-bus verification
Sensor input/output and signal integrity checks
Injector & ignition pulse simulation
Power, ground, and load-circuit analysis
Flash memory integrity and checksum validation
Thermal and voltage-stress testing to confirm reliability
This ensures a fully functional, reliable, plug-and-play module you can install with confidence.
Important Note
Some vehicles with IMMO or PATS may require key programming after installation. This is normal.
For a 100% plug-and-play solution with no relearns, your original ECU must be sent in for cloning. We transfer all security data to the replacement unit.
👉Add the cloning service as a bundle at checkout — $200 CAD / $140 USD
A prepaid shipping label will be emailed to you.
If cloning is not selected, the ECU will be VIN programmed, and a key relearn will be required after installation.
Contact Us
Email: info@fixecm.com
Phone: Local: 647-247-8555 | Toll-Free: 1-800-915-5566




Jordan Ramirez –
Perfect fit and super easy to install—had my Envision running smooth in no time! Fast delivery was a nice bonus.
Jordan King –
I was really impressed with how easily this ECM/ECU slipped right into my 2019 Buick Envision with no complications. The VIN programming was spot on, which saved me a lot of time and hassle. Shipping was prompt, and having a truly plug-and-play part made the whole process a breeze. Definitely a reliable replacement that performed exactly as expected.
Adrian Anderson –
I was a bit nervous about ordering an ECM online, but this unit for my 2019 Buick Envision arrived quickly and was exactly as described. Installation was straightforward—just plugged it in, and it worked perfectly without any hiccups. The VIN programming saved me a ton of time, and the engine runs smoothly now. It honestly felt like a professional-grade part, not a cheap replacement. I’m really impressed with the quality and how hassle-free the whole process was. Definitely worth every penny!
Nathan Reed –
I was a bit nervous about replacing the ECM on my 2019 Buick Envision, but this VIN programmed unit worked flawlessly right out of the box. Installation was straightforward—no complicated coding or trips to the dealership required. The part arrived quicker than I expected, which was a relief since my car was out of commission. After swapping it in, everything fired up perfectly with no warning lights or errors. It feels great to have my SUV running like new again without a hassle. Definitely a solid buy for anyone needing a reliable replacement.